Re: FTC World Championships

We will be running two divisions - Edison and Franklin - each with two fields, for a total of four fields. While one field in each division is being played on the other is being reset and the teams queued up. Thereby lessening "downtime" in between matches, so we can get more matches in!

Re: FTC World Championships

I believe VEX uses the odd numbered frequencies. VEX sells the following crystals in kits A and B 65, 69, 81, 85, 63, 67, 83, 87. There is also 61 in the starter kits. I know they have more frequencies in the competition set because they have always been able to give crystals to the teams on the field and those on deck.
